
Stefano Utoikamanu
Stefano Utoikamanu is a rising star in rugby league, playing as a prop for the Wests Tigers in the NRL. He has gained attention for his powerful playing style and recently found a new club, as the Dragons withdrew from contract negotiations with multiple players.
Born on Jan 01, 1999 (26 years old)
